A blonde hair was used to form one end of an air wedge with two glass plates. The glass plates were in contact at the other end. When light of wavelength 460 nm was reflected from the air wedge, the 320th dark fringe coincided with the position of the hair. What was the thickness of the hair?

As per the question,

The wavelength of the light "(\\lambda)=460nm"

n =320 dark fringe

Let the thickness be e,

"e=\\frac{m\\lambda }{2}"

"\\Rightarrow e=\\frac{320\\times 460\\times 10^{-9}m}{2}"


"\\Rightarrow e=73.6\\times 10^{-6}m"

"\\Rightarrow e =73.6\\mu m"
